초록
A resistance training exercise device, system and method having at least one elastic, elongated and hollow cord with a tether secured to each end of the cord and a limit band in the 3 cord to limit the length that the cord may be stretched.

What is claimed is: 1. An exercise device comprising: a stretchable cord having opposing first and second ends, said cord having an internal cavity and an external surface; at least two sleeves, each of said sleeves being placed over said external surface of said cord adjacent said first and second ends of said cord, each of said plugs being situated within a length of each of said sleeves; at least two tethers, each of said tethers having a stitched portion, said stitched potion forming two opposing compartments, a first compartment having at least one grommet and is designed to receive at least one end of said cord with said sleeve, said grommet having a circumference that is smaller than a circumference of said cord with said sleeve, at least a portion of said cord and at least a portion of said sleeve being situated generally within said first compartment of said tether; at least two carabineers, each of said carabineers having a bottom portion and a gate element; at least two O-rings situated entirely within each of said bottom portions of each of said carabineers, each of said O-rings is designed to receive a portion of said second compartment of each of said tethers; at least one limit band situated within said internal cavity of said cord; and a means for securing said limit band within said internal cavity of said cord, said means being situated within said cord and said sleeve. 2. The device of claim 1 wherein said stitched portion is situated generally central of said tether, said stitched portion provides for reinforcement in strengthening said tether and said device when said cord is stretched. 3. The device of claim 1 wherein, each of said first compartments of said tether forms a loop, each of said loops is placed within each of said O-rings. 4. The device of claim 1 wherein said means for securing said limit band within said internal cavity of said cord is selected from a group consisting of dowels, plugs and combinations thereof. 5. The device of claim 1 wherein said limit band, said sleeve, said tether with said compartments and said means for securing said limit band assist in preventing said cord from breaking and snapping during stretching of said cord. 6. The device of claim 1 wherein said means for securing said limit band is situated within said first compartment of said tether and prevents said end of said cord and at least a portion of said sleeve from passing said grommet when said cord is stretched. 7. The device of claim 4 wherein said limit band has opposing ends, at least one end of said limit band is secured to said means for securing said limit band within said internal channel of said cord. 8. The device of claim 7 wherein said means for securing said limit band comprises a channel and one of said ends of said limit band passes through channel and secured to said means. 9. A resistance exercise device comprising: a stretchable cord having opposing first and second ends, said cord having an internal cavity and an external surface; at least one plug being inserted within said internal cavity of said cord adjacent said first end of said cord; at least one sleeve being placed over said external surface of said cord adjacent said first end of said cord, said plug being situated within a length of said sleeve; at least one tether having a stitched portion, said stitched potion forming two opposing compartments, a first compartment having at least one grommet and is designed to receive at least one end of said cord with said sleeve and said plug, said plug with at least a portion of said cord and at least a portion of said sleeve being situated generally within said first compartment of said tether, said second compartment forming a loop; at least one carabineer having a bottom portion and a gate element; at least one O-ring situated entirely within said bottom portion of said carabineer, said O-ring being designed to receive a portion of said second compartment of said tether; and at least one limit band situated within said internal cavity of said cord, said limit band having opposing ends, at least a portion of said first end of said limit band is secured to said plug. 10. The device of claim 9 further comprising a second plug and a second sleeve, said second plug being inserted within said internal cavity of said cord adjacent said second end of said cord, said second sleeve being placed over said external surface of said cord adjacent said second end of said cord, said second plug being situated within a length of said second sleeve, said second end of said limit band is secured to said second plug. 11. The device of claim 10 further comprising a second tether having a stitched portion, said stitched potion forming two opposing compartments, a first compartment having at least one grommet and is designed to received at least one end of said cord with said second sleeve and said second plug, said second plug with at least a portion of said cord and at least a portion of said second sleeve being situated generally within said first compartment of said tether, said second compartment forming a loop. 12. The device of claim 11 further comprising a second carabineer having a bottom portion and a gate element. 13. The device of claim 12 further comprising at least two O-ring, each O-ring being entirely situated within said bottom portion of each of said carabineers, said O-rings are designed to receive a portion of each of said loops of said second compartments of said tethers. 14. The device of claim 9 wherein said plug comprises a channel and one of said ends of said limit band passes through channel and secured to said means. 15. The device of claim 14 further comprising a washer situated adjacent said plug when said limit band is secured to said plug. 16. The device of claim 9 wherein said plug secures said limit band within said cord and said sleeve. 17. The device of claim 9 further comprises an apparatus designed to be attached to said carabineer for providing multiple exercise options, said apparatus being selected from a group consisting essentially of handles, loops, straps, bands, rings, rope, grips and combinations thereof. 18. The device of claim 9 wherein said tether comprises straps. 19. The device of claim 9 further comprising a plurality of combinable devices to form a system. 20. A resistance exercise device comprising: a stretchable cord having opposing first and second ends, said cord having an internal cavity and an external surface, each of said first and second ends being folded over itself to create double layered ends; at least one plug being inserted within said internal cavity of said cord adjacent said first end of said cord, said plug being situated within a length of said double layered cord; at least one tether having a stitched portion, said stitched potion forming two opposing compartments, a first compartment having at least one grommet and is designed to receive at least one end of said cord with said plug, said plug with at least a portion of said cord and at least a portion of said double layered cord being situated generally within said first compartment of said tether, said second compartment forming a loop; at least one carabineer having a bottom portion and a gate element; and at least one O-ring situated entirely within said bottom portion of said carabineer, said O-ring being designed to receive a portion of said second compartment of said tether; and at least one limit band situated within said internal cavity of said cord. 21. A resistance exercise device comprising: a stretchable cord having opposing first and second ends, said cord having an internal cavity and an external surface; at least two sleeves, each of said sleeves being placed over said external surface of said cord adjacent said first and second ends of said cord, each of said plugs being situated within a length of each of said sleeves; at least two tethers, each of said tethers having a stitched portion, said stitched potion forming two opposing compartments, a first compartment having at least one grommet and is designed to receive at least one end of said cord with said sleeve, said grommet having a circumference that is smaller than a circumference of said cord with said sleeve, at least a portion of said cord and at least a portion of said sleeve being situated generally within said first compartment of said tether; at least two carabineers, each of said carabineers having a bottom portion and a gate element; at least two O-rings situated entirely within each of said bottom portions of each of said carabineers, each of said O-rings is designed to receive a portion of said second compartment of each of said tethers; and at least one limit band situated within said internal cavity of said cord, said limit band having opposing ends, at least one end of said limit band being attached to said bottom portion of one of said carabineers.
